Title :
Performance of cell selection algorithms in wireless networks

Abstract :
In this paper, the performance of signal to interference and noise ratio (SINR) and distance based cell selection algorithms for wireless systems are examined considering different cells. The performance results are obtained by assuming the users are not moving within a setup includes macrocell, picocell and femtocells. The comparisons of the obtained results are shown in terms of SINR and load in the cells.
